Are you a parent seeking proven strategies to help teens or young adults improve friendship skills? Or are you a neurodivergent teen or young adult eager to boost your social confidence? Join us for Singapore’s PEERS® Social Skills Programme, the only evidence-based social skills training developed at UCLA and now available in-person at JSP, Singapore!

Who is this for?

✔️ Teens (13–17 years) and Young Adults (18–35 years)

✔️ Individuals with Autism Spectrum Disorder, ADHD, Social Communication Difficulties, or other neurodivergent profiles who are interested to make friends 

✔️ Parents and caregivers ready to actively support social growth

What will participants learn?

Module 1: Friendship (8 sessions)

✅ Developing & maintaining conversations 

✅ Making & keeping friends 

✅ Group chats, humor & invitations

✅ Joining, planning and hosting hangouts

Module 2: Handling Peer Conflict & Bullying (4 sessions)

✅ Dealing with teasing & bullying 

✅ Understanding social reputation 

✅ Resolving disagreements 

✅ Coping with gossip, exclusion & indirect bullying 

Module 3: Dating Skills (4 sessions) 

✅ Recognising signs of interest 

✅ Healthy texting & dating etiquette 

✅ Asking someone out

✅ Navigating relationships & breakups
